Marked ischemia of the lower limbs and abdomen, with conservation of peripheral pulses, was noted several hours after arteriography in 3 patients. The origin of the lesion was due to migration of microemboli (cholesterol crystals) in one patient, but was conjectural in the other two cases. Possible etiologies include a chemotoxic effect of the contrast medium used, as well as the action of other factors (sterilization of materials), and the arteriographic technique applied (reflux technique in two cases).
